1 The 'Social Turn' in Translation Studies, Bourdieu's Sociology and Shakespeare in Arabic -- 2 Bourdieu's Sociology of Cultural Production: What Is in a Translation 'Field'? -- 3 Genesis of the Field of Drama Translation in Egypt: The First Arabic Hamlet -- 4 Translators' Agency and New Translation Products: De-commercializing the 'Arabic Shakespeare' -- 5 Explaining Retranslation: The Dialectic of 'Ageing' and 'Distinction' -- 6 'Breaking the Silence of Doxa': Iconoclastic Translations -- 7 Towards a Methodology for a Sociology of Translation.
